Job Description
Job Summary:
Reporting to the Vice President of Government Services, the Logistics Management Specialist will be responsible for delivering tailored communications to our clients and cultivating strong relationships with both customers and service providers, your primary focus will be on meeting the diverse needs of our clients and ensuring exceptional service quality on a consistent basis.
About Us:
Naniq Government Services, LLC. (NGS) is a globally recognized logistics provider based in Atlanta, Georgia. As part of the Saltchuk Logistics family, NGS offers comprehensive logistics solutions to US Government departments, government contractors, and commercial companies worldwide. With expertise in project cargo logistics, NGS handles heavy lift, out-of-gauge, and high-value cargo movements. Our experienced staff, global distribution network, and value-added services make them a reliable and customer-centric logistics partner. NGS's focus on tailored solutions ensures clients can concentrate on their core business needs. Together, we overcome logistical challenges and drive operational success.

Duties and Responsibilities:
  • Coordinate delivery services to fulfil customer requirements on a regular and ongoing basis.
  • Regularly source, interview, and contract drivers, through selection guidelines and processes, ensuring sufficient pipeline.
  • Research, analyze, probe, and track the market to identify and report on business expansion opportunities within client operations.
  • Secure the customer required documentation for all modes of transportation as specific to each job.
  • Other duties as assigned.
  • Analyze rate/routing options supporting sales
Qualifications:
  • Problem solving proficiency
  • US Government logistics pricing experience
  • Prior experience managing large scale projects
  • Must have the legal right to work in the United States.
  • Experience with USTRANSCOM contracts (IHAT, DAT, CATA, Multimodal, Global Heavyweight Services, Multimodal)
  • IATA/IMDG/CFR dangerous goods training
  • Time management and organization skills
  • US Government Customs Brokerage knowledge is a plus
  • Import/Export Air and Ocean transportation knowledge
  • Moderately proficient with Microsoft Office Suite
  • US Government contracts knowledge
  • Accounts Receivable/Accounts Payable knowledge
  • Experience working with asset carriers directly or through vendor management
  • ITAR/EAR import/export experience
  • Must be able to pass a US Government security clearance background check.
  • 5+ years in freight forwarding or 3PL services
  • TMS (Transportation Management System) experience
